1. A method of planning or monitoring a product pallet configuration by a palletizer, the method comprising graphically animating a palletization of a plurality of packaged products through creating animated packaged products on a graphical user interface of a control device of the palletizer, and moving the animated packaged products into a position on an animation conveyor created and displayed on the graphical user interface to plan or program a pallet layer of the products for execution by the palletizer, wherein after the moving step the animating illustrates the palletization to be performed by the palletizer in corresponding real time as a pallet build progresses, wherein the animating is shown with a video feed of the pallet build performed by the palletizer.
